This unique 3400+ SF home, built at the turn of the 20th century on approximately 3/4acre and held in the same family who owned Mueller's Grocery, is freshly painted. There are 5 bedrooms (all with generous closets), 2 full baths, 9 ft ceilings, spacious rooms, crown molding, elegant window cornices, period hardware, hardwood flooring, built-in cabinets, lots of storage, enclosed 30.5' x 7.5' front porch, open side porch, wood-burning fireplace insert, replacement windows (most with expensive metal awnings), BDry-waterproofed basement, about an acre of yard with three tiered levels and extensive landscaping that includes Azaleas, Hosta, Fern, Hydrangea, and many others. Enclosed front porch affords privacy and a multitude of uses from pet or child play area to lounge (picture pretty wicker seating) to entertainment area (picture bistro or pub tables). Family room with ceiling fan, crown molding, three full walls of windows, arched doorways, and wood-burning fireplace insert provides beautiful views as well as energy savings. Living room with ceiling fan, window cornices, crown molding, and hardwood flooring opens to the resplendent dining room past the twin built-in display cases. Large kitchen with beadboard, pantry, and appliances is full of cabinetry and has plenty of room for an 8- to 10-person dining table. Three bedrooms and a full bath complete the first floor with one bedroom currently set up as the laundry with access to the back yard. Upstairs, a 10' x 6' landing area with built-in cabinets makes the perfect study or reading nook area, while the back 18' x 12.5' bedroom with ceiling fan, curved ceiling and two closets was shared by the family's five girls. The front 24' x 10.25' bedroom includes an alcove and an 8.5' x 7' walk-through closet with attic storage access. Two other attic storage areas and a second full bath with built-in cabinets complete the upper level. The unfinished water-proofed basement, once used for roller-skating, includes two sump pumps, a large sink, and walk-out. The detached 2-car garage has an attached shed, while the driveway allows for turn-around and several parking spaces near the garage. Storybook gardens fill the approximately one acre yard and make it hard to believe this wonderful home is in the city limits with easy access to shopping and schools.
